Présentation rapide de l'utilisation de données DAO
Vous trouverez ci-après une présentation générale des outils et interfaces utilisateur disponibles dans ArcGIS pour l'utilisation de données DAO.
Organisation des données DAO
Les données de dessin assisté par ordinateur (DAO) sont une source de données basée sur des fichiers. Vous pouvez vous connecter directement aux fichiers DAO à la volée et les gérer comme des jeux de données en lecture seule sans utiliser d'outils de conversion.
Les données DAO sont organisées dans une structure de géodatabase qui comprend cinq classes d'entités génériques : annotation, multipatch, point, polygone et polyligne. A côté des classes d'entités génériques, les dessins AutoCAD (version 2007 ou ultérieure) peuvent comprendre des classes d'entités regroupées en sous-ensembles portant un nom unique et contenant des attributs liés aux entités.
Lorsque vous ajoutez une classe d'entités DAO à ArcMap, ArcScene ou ArcGlobe, toutes les fonctions de carte standard sont activées, y compris les tables attributaires et les fonctions d'étiquetage. Vous pouvez effectuer un alignement sur une géométrie, remplacer la symbologie et l'utiliser avec tous les outils de géotraitement qui acceptent des classes d'entités ou des couches en entrée.
Systèmes de coordonnées et transformations géographiques
Vous pouvez définir un système de coordonnées et une transformation géographique et créer et modifier des métadonnées pour les jeux de données DAO. Les informations sont stockées dans des fichiers annexes externes et elles sont déplacées avec le jeu de données DAO lorsqu'il est géré dans la fenêtre Catalogue.
Définition d'une référence spatiale
Pour définir un système de coordonnées, cliquez avec le bouton droit sur le jeu de données DAO dans ArcCatalog ou la fenêtre Catalogue, cliquez sur Propriétés pour ouvrir la boîte de dialogue Propriétés du jeu de classes d'entités DAO, cliquez sur l'onglet Général puis cliquez sur Modifier.
Les dessins AutoCAD (version 2007 ou ultérieure) ont également la capacité de stocker le système de coordonnées dans le fichier DAO. Dans les cas où il existe des références spatiales à la fois internes et externes, le fichier de projection externe a priorité sur le système de coordonnées intégré.
Barre d'outils Géoréférencement.
Vous définissez une transformation géographique pour un jeu de données DAO dans ArcMap à l'aide de la barre d'outils Géoréférencement. Pour conserver les proportions du jeu de données DAO, seules les commandes qui effectuent des transformations d'Helmert à deux points sont activées ; toutes les autres sont désactivées.
Fichiers de projection et de géoréférencement universels
Les fichiers de projection et de géoréférencement universels vous permettent d'appliquer une référence spatiale commune et une transformation géographique à tous les fichiers DAO d'un même dossier. Les deux fichiers utilisent le mot réservé esri_cad. ArcGIS applique les informations uniquement aux dessins DAO qui n'ont pas de système de coordonnées ou de transformation déjà défini.
Ajout de données DAO à une carte
Vous pouvez ajouter un jeu de données DAO entier ou ajouter séparément chacune de ses classes d'entités. Lorsque des données DAO sont ajoutées, ArcMap crée automatiquement un groupe de couches pour chaque jeu de données DAO et active des onglets de propriétés supplémentaires pour la gestion de l'affichage des données sous-jacentes.
Pour ajouter des données DAO, procédez comme suit :
- Faites glisser les données DAO depuis une fenêtre Recherche dans ArcMap.
- Faites glisser les données DAO d'une fenêtre Catalogue dans ArcMap.
- Cliquez sur le bouton Ajouter des données , recherchez les données DAO, puis ajoutez-les dans ArcMap.
Rendu…
Lorsque vous ajoutez des données DAO à une carte, ArcGIS essaie de reproduire l'apparence d'origine du fichier source en affichant la symbologie par défaut. Les propriétés telles que les noms de police, la couleur et l'épaisseur de ligne sont lues directement à partir du fichier DAO. Les polices propriétaires et vectorielles qui n'ont pas d'équivalent dans ArcGIS sont remplacées par la police Arial. Les symboles linéaires qui sont uniques à AutoCAD ou MicroStation sont définis avec le fichier de style ESRI-CAD.style.
Propriétés DAO et attribution
La table attributaire pour chaque classe d'entités DAO est une table virtuelle qui expose des valeurs de propriété pour la géométrie, les couches, du texte et des attributs définis par l'utilisateur contenus dans le fichier DAO. Les valeurs de champ peuvent être interrogées, utilisées comme critères de filtrage pour les tâches de visualisation et servir pour des calculs en tant que données d'entité.
Les champs DAO en lecture seule sont utilisés dans les tables virtuelles de classe d'entités DAO. Lorsque vous ajoutez des données DAO dans ArcMap, les champs de propriété DAO qui ne sont pas essentiels pour les opérations de rendu ou de requête sont désactivés par défaut. Vous pouvez les activer à l'aide de l'onglet Champs de la boîte de dialogue Propriétés de la couche.
Dessins AutoCAD
Les dessins AutoCAD peuvent contenir des classes d'entités définies par DAO avec des attributs liés aux entités.
Les attributs liés aux entités sont visualisables dans la table attributaire virtuelle à côté des champs de propriété DAO. Ils sont importés automatiquement dans une géodatabase avec les entités en entrée à l'aide de n'importe quel outil de géotraitement qui accepte une classe d'entités ou une couche en entrée.
Visualisation
Vous pouvez modifier la symbologie DAO par défaut sans convertir le fichier DAO en un format de géodatabase. Utilisez l'onglet Symbologie dans la boîte de dialogue Propriétés de la couche pour modifier les entités linéaires et ponctuelles. Utilisez l'onglet Polices pour modifier des entités annotations DAO.
Vous pouvez restaurer la symbologie DAO par défaut dans l'onglet Symbologie. Si vous enregistrez la carte, vos modifications sont enregistrées dans la carte en cours mais elles n'affectent pas l'affichage de la symbologie DAO dans d'autres cartes.
Ensembles de définition
Le générateur de requêtes accepte des valeurs de champ de propriété DAO en tant qu'entrées. Vous pouvez utiliser des ensembles de définition pour filtrer la géométrie DAO non désirée et afficher uniquement les entités que vous devez intégrer à la carte.
Lors de l'utilisation de dessins AutoCAD, une alternative à l'utilisation d'ensembles de définition consiste à créer des classes d'entités définies par DAO dans l'application AutoCAD à l'aide d'ArcGIS pour AutoCAD.
Couches du dessin
Les couches de dessin DAO sont des couches contenues dans le dessin DAO source. Lorsque vous ajoutez des données DAO dans ArcMap, les paramètres de visibilité initiaux sont déterminés par les états de couche qui ont été définis par l'application DAO au moment où le fichier DAO a été enregistré. Vous pouvez remplacer ces paramètres de visibilité dans l'onglet Couches du dessin de la boîte de dialogue Propriétés de la couche.
Polices
Tous les styles de texte dans une classe d'entités annotations DAO sont répertoriés sous l'onglet Polices dans la boîte de dialogue Propriétés de la couche. La couleur, la police et la mise en forme peuvent être modifiées, mais pas la taille. Pour pouvoir modifier la taille de police d'annotation DAO, elle doit être convertie en classe d'annotations de géodatabase.
Importation de données DAO dans une géodatabase
L'importation de données DAO vers une géodatabase permet de modifier les informations, d'effectuer des opérations de nettoyage, de créer des topologies et de les incorporer dans les données SIG existantes.
couches d'entités DAO
Pour importer des données DAO dans ArcMap, cliquez avec le bouton droit sur la couche d'entités DAO dans la table des matières, puis sélectionnez Convertir la couche d'entités DAO dans le menu de raccourcis.
Utilisez l'outil Copier des entités pour importer une classe d'entités DAO ou une couche d'entités dans une classe d'entités de géodatabase. Cet outil accepte également des sélections comme entrée.
Jeu de données d'entité DAO
Pour importer un dessin DAO entier dans ArcMap, cliquez avec le bouton droit sur la couche d'entités DAO dans la table des matières, puis sélectionnez Convertir le jeu de classes d'entités DAO dans le menu de raccourcis.
Utilisez l'outil DAO vers géodatabase pour charger en masse des jeux de données DAO entiers dans une géodatabase existante. Cet outil automatise une série de procédures de conversion qui comprend l'importation d'annotations DAO et la fusion de noms, de types et d'attributions de classe d'entités identiques. L'outil accepte les fichiers DAO multiples en entrée avec un mélange de formats DWG et DGN.
Couches d'annotations DAO
Pour importer des annotations DAO dans ArcMap, cliquez avec le bouton droit sur la couche d'annotations DAO dans la table des matières, puis sélectionnez Convertir en annotations de géodatabase dans le menu de raccourcis.
Exportation des informations de géodatabase vers un fichier DAO
Vous pouvez exporter des classes d'entités, des couches d'entités ou des shapefiles aux formats DAO natifs AutoCAD ou MicroStation à l'aide de l'outil Exporter vers DAO. L'outil crée des fichiers DAO ou ajoute des données à des fichiers DAO existants.
Pour exporter des données d'ArcMap, cliquez avec le bouton droit sur la couche d'entités dans la table des matières et sélectionnez Données > Exporter vers DAO dans le menu de raccourcis.
Le fonctionnement de base de l'outil nécessite l'entité en entrée, le format DAO de sortie, ainsi que le chemin et le nom du fichier en sortie. Vous pouvez exporter des données directement ou combiner l'outil avec d'autres outils dans un modèle de géotraitement ou un script pour automatiser les tâches de conversion.
Le type de données exporté vers un dessin DAO est déterminé par le format DAO de destination et les limitations de sa plate-forme DAO native. Par défaut, l'outil Exporter vers DAO crée une couche de dessin pour chaque classe d'entités ou couche en entrée et génère les entités ou éléments suivants :
Entité en entrée | Sortie vers DWG et DXF | Sortie vers DGN |
---|---|---|
Point | Point | Ligne de longueur nulle |
Ligne | LWPolyline, ligne, arc, cercle ou ellipse | Chaîne complexe, ligne, arc ou courbe |
Polygone | LWPolyline fermé | Forme complexe |
Annotations | Texte | Texte |
Fichiers de configuration
Vous pouvez utiliser un fichier de configuration pour stocker des noms de couche, des styles et d'autres paramètres courants. Par défaut, l'outil Exporter vers DAO exporte des entités vers des couches dans le fichier de configuration qui portent le même nom que la couche ou la classe d'entités en entrée, lorsqu'elles existent. Les fichiers de configuration servent également à stocker des objets DAO définis par l'utilisateur tels que des définitions de bloc AutoCAD et à y faire référence individuellement pendant l'exécution à l'aide de champs DAO réservés.
Champs DAO réservés
Les champs DAO réservés sont utilisés par l'outil Exporter vers DAO pour remplacer le comportement par défaut de l'outil et générer une sortie DAO spécifique. Vous pouvez les utiliser pour créer des données DAO qui respectent des standards spécifiques.
Vous pouvez ajouter directement des champs DAO réservés à une table attributaire d'entité de géodatabase ou les gérer séparément dans des tables autonomes et les joindre aux tables existantes. Vous pouvez les créer de manière individuelle ou les ajouter dans des groupes prédéfinis à l'aide de l'outil Ajouter des champs DAO.
Dessins AutoCAD
Par défaut, la sortie aux formats DWG (version 2007 ou ultérieur) comprend des structures de classe d'entités définies par DAO et des attributs associés aux entités AutoCAD.
Pour chaque classe d'entités en entrée, l'outil Exporter vers DAO incorpore une définition de classe d'entités dans le fichier de dessin AutoCAD, chacune comprenant les entités AutoCAD par défaut générées pour l'entité. Tous les attributs d'entités sont exportés en tant que xrecords AutoCAD et liés aux entités appropriées. De la même façon, le système de coordonnées est également exporté et incorporé dans le fichier DWG.
Pour les informations détaillées sur la façon dont ces données sont structurées, consultez le document ESRI Mapping Specification for CAD disponible dans le Resource Center.